Harkitnas Is Considered To Be A Momentum To Recover The East Kalimantan Economy
Deputy Chairman of Commission X DPR RI Hetifah Sjaifudian/Photo: Antara

SAMARINDA - Deputy Chairperson of Commission X DPR RI Hetifah Sjaifudian assessed that the National Awakening Day (Harkitnas) which is commemorated today, is a momentum to revive the economy in East Kalimantan Province after the COVID-19 pandemic. Rise together in the post-pandemic economic recovery," Hetifah said in a release received in Samarinda, Friday, May 20.
